Why were “head logs” used? in the civil war

Respuesta :

lorilife05
lorilife05 lorilife05
  • 12-06-2020

Answer:

During the American Civil War the period in which a field work's defenders were exposed to well aimed hostile fire increased as the distance between opposing entrenched lines became compressed.
